Create Equipment
    • 19 Jun 2024
    • 4 Minutes to read
    • Dark
      Light

    Create Equipment

    • Dark
      Light

    Article summary

    Post
    /em-rest-api/rest/1/emequipment

    Create Equipment

    UI Location: ASSET MANAGEMENT - Equipment Costing - Setup - Enter Equipment

    Security
    HTTP
    Type basic

    Basic authentication

    Header parameters
    Content-Type
    string
    Exampleapplication/vnd.oracle.adf.resourceItem+json
    Body parameters
    object
    Example{ "EmeCompCode": "001", "EmeEqpCode": "DX111LB", "EmeName": "Doosan Excavator", "EmeEqpclassCode": "1000", "EmeEqpHier": "DX111LB", "EmeHomelocCode": "001-NY", "EmeHomelocName": "New York Yard / Warehouse", "EmeFastCatCode": "string", "EmeActuallocCode": "*", "EmeActiveFlag": "Y", "EmeAutoChargeoutFlag": "N", "EmeBillRateRequiredFlag": "N", "EmeBulkEquipmentFlag": "N", "EmeDepreciationFlag": "N", "EmeFixedAssetsFlag": "Y", "EmeUseMeterReadingFlag": "N", "EmeUseMeterOguzFlag": "N", "EmeVUuid": "" }
    EmeEqpCode
    string Required

    Equipment code.

    Max length10
    EmeName
    string Required

    Equipment name

    Max length30
    EmeFixedAssetsFlag
    string Required

    ‘Y’ if this equipment is tracked in the fixed assets system. ‘N’ if not. Remember to set this to ‘Y’ if you intend to import into FAASSET.

    Max length1
    EmeActuallocCode
    string Required

    💻 UI Fieldname: *Original Location

    Max length10
    EmeFastCatCode
    string Required
    Max length10
    EmeDepreciationFlag
    string Required

    ‘Y’ if this equipment is depreciated in the fixed assets system. ‘N’ otherwise.

    Max length1
    EmeBillRateRequiredFlag
    string Required

    ‘Y’ if owner (job) billing rates are required this piece of equipment. ‘N’ if not.

    💻 UI Fieldname: Billing Rate Required

    Max length1
    EmeVUuid
    string Required

    uuid column for uk on json webservices

    Max length64
    EmeAutoChargeoutFlag
    string Required

    ‘Y’ if automatic charge out will be used. ‘N’ if not.

    💻 UI Fieldname: Automatic Chargeout

    Max length1
    EmeHomelocCode
    string Required

    💻 UI Fieldname: *Home Location

    Max length10
    EmeEqpclassCode
    string Required

    💻 UI Fieldname: *Class

    Max length10
    EmeUseMeterReadingFlag
    string Required

    Indicates That External Meter Reading Will Be Applied To A Piece Of Equipment

    💻 UI Fieldname: Use External Meter Reading

    Max length1
    EmeEqpHier
    string Required

    Equipment Hierarchy. System Generated – LEAVE THIS NULL

    Max length127
    EmeHomelocName
    string Required
    Max length30
    EmeCompCode
    string Required
    Max length8
    EmeBulkEquipmentFlag
    string Required

    Identifies equipment that allows quantity transfer

    Max length1
    EmeActiveFlag
    string Required

    ‘Y’ if the equipment is in use. ‘N’ if not.

    💻 UI Fieldname: Active

    Max length1
    EmeTruckerClass
    string

    💻 UI Fieldname: Truck Class

    Max length10
    EmeFloatFlag
    string

    Set this to ‘N’

    Max length1
    EmeFastWarrantyCode
    string
    Max length1
    EmeInsurPolicyNo
    string

    Insurance Policy No

    Max length20
    EmeFastMethCode
    string
    Max length1
    EmeFastInsuredValue
    number
    Max length18
    EmeVendorName
    string
    Max length50
    EmeSlidingScaleRuleFlag
    string

    Flag To Determine Whether The Charges Would Be Calculated On A Sliding Scale Basis (Best Amount) Or Only The Daily Rate Would Be Used In The Calculation.

    💻 UI Fieldname: Sliding Scale

    Max length1
    EmeFastCapacityQty
    number
    EmeFastDspsDate
    string
    EmeFastLicMonthsQty
    number
    EmeFastLicState
    string
    Max length3
    EmeIuUpdateUser
    string
    Max length30
    EmeJccatName
    string
    Max length30
    EmeUeValidFlag
    string
    Max length1
    EmeJcphsCode
    string

    Default Job Cost Phase Code

    💻 UI Fieldname: Job Cost Code

    Max length16
    EmeLifeExpectancyDate
    string
    EmeValue
    number

    The value of the piece of equipment

    Max length18
    EmeFastLicStateName
    string
    Max length30
    EmeCommissionTime
    string
    Max length5
    EmeFastGrossWgtQty
    number
    EmeFastAssignedName
    string
    Max length30
    EmeTruckType
    string

    Truck Type

    Max length20
    EmeIuUpdateDate
    string
    EmeLifeExpectancyInBaseUm
    number
    Max length16
    EmeMaxGross
    number

    Maximum Gross Weight

    Max length18
    EmeEqpclassName
    string
    Max length30
    EmeTareType
    string

    Tare Type

    Max length20
    EmeFastModelName
    string
    Max length30
    EmeFastLicExpDate
    string
    EmeJccatCode
    string

    Default Job Cost Category Code

    💻 UI Fieldname: Job Category

    Max length16
    EmeTruckerClassName
    string
    Max length30
    EmeFastWarrantyDate
    string
    EmeTareTime
    string
    Max length5
    EmeCtrlEqpName
    string
    Max length30
    EmeCurrActuallocCode
    string

    💻 UI Fieldname: Current Actual Location

    Max length10
    EmeBaseUmCode
    string
    Max length10
    EmeCommissionDate
    string

    Date the equipment was placed into service.

    💻 UI Fieldname: *Commission Date & Time

    EmeNoOfDrops
    number

    No. of Drops

    Max length2
    EmeWarrantyAccTypeCode
    string
    Max length2
    EmeFastModelYear
    number
    EmeDesc
    string

    Equipment description

    Max length2000
    EmeWarrantyDate
    string
    EmeActuallocName
    string
    Max length60
    EmeTradeName
    string
    Max length30
    EmeUtilizationName
    string
    Max length100
    EmeFastLeaseCode
    string
    Max length2
    EmeVendorCode
    string

    For rented equipment, field contains the vendor who owns this equipment.

    💻 UI Fieldname: Vendor

    Max length8
    EmeIuCreateDate
    string
    Name
    string

    Comments

    EmeIuCreateUser
    string
    Max length30
    EmeFastMakeName
    string
    Max length30
    EmeResponsiblePersonnelName
    string
    Max length2000
    EmeTotalQty
    number
    EmeWarrantyDesc
    string
    Max length2000
    EmeFastLicCostAmt
    number
    EmeMinLoad
    number

    Minimum Load Size

    Max length18
    EmeFastOwnerName
    string
    Max length30
    EmeWarrantyExpiryReading
    number
    Max length16
    EmeTareDate
    string

    Tare Date

    EmeFastCatName
    string
    Max length30
    EmeDecommissionDate
    string

    Date the equipment was taken out of service. Not currently used

    EmeExpectedUsagePerDay
    number
    Max length16
    EmeFastSerNumCode
    string
    Max length2000
    EmeLegalUniqueIdentifier
    string

    Unique serial number. If no serial number is available make one up.

    💻 UI Fieldname: Serial #

    Max length2000
    EmeTenantId
    string
    Max length30
    EmeBaseUmName
    string
    Max length10
    EmeFastRegisteredTo
    string
    Max length30
    EmeCrewCode
    string

    💻 UI Fieldname: Crew Code

    Max length30
    EmeCreateDate
    string
    EmeTradeCode
    string

    💻 UI Fieldname: Trade Code

    Max length30
    EmeUtilizationCode
    string

    Utilization Code

    💻 UI Fieldname: Target Utilization Code

    Max length16
    EmeChargePc
    number

    The maximum percentage of the equipment value that may be charged to a job

    Max length5
    EmeLegalUidLocation
    string

    The location of the serial number. This is where the serial number is located on the piece of equipment.

    💻 UI Fieldname: Location of Serial #

    Max length2000
    EmeCtrlEqpCode
    string

    Either null or the equipment code of the controlling piece of equipment if this is part of a hierarchy

    💻 UI Fieldname: Controlling Equipment

    Max length10
    EmeCurrActuallocName
    string
    Max length60
    EmeInsurName
    string

    Insurance Carrier Name

    Max length50
    EmeWarrantyExpireDate
    string
    EmeInitialBulkQty
    number

    Stores initial quantity of a bulk equipment. This column may only be filled before the equipment record is committed.

    Max length18
    EmeTareWeight
    number

    Tare Weight

    Max length18
    EmeJcphsName
    string
    Max length50
    EmeFastLicNumberCode
    string
    Max length16
    EmeFastBoughtFrom
    string
    Max length30
    Responses
    201

    Created

    Headers
    Content-Type
    string
    Exampleapplication/vnd.oracle.adf.resourceitem+json
    {
      "EmeEqpCode": "DX111LB",
      "EmeName": "Doosan Excavator",
      "EmeDesc": "Doosan excavators - DX111LB",
      "EmeEqpclassCode": "1000",
      "EmeEqpclassName": "Excavators",
      "EmeCtrlEqpCode": null,
      "EmeCtrlEqpName": null,
      "EmeEqpHier": "DX111LB",
      "EmeHomelocCode": "001-NY",
      "EmeHomelocName": "New York Yard / Warehouse",
      "EmeCompCode": "001",
      "EmeActuallocCode": "*",
      "EmeActuallocName": "Home Location",
      "EmeCurrActuallocCode": "042016",
      "EmeCurrActuallocName": "HWY 407",
      "EmeJccatCode": null,
      "EmeJccatName": null,
      "EmeLegalUniqueIdentifier": "3941111",
      "EmeActiveFlag": "Y",
      "EmeLegalUidLocation": null,
      "EmeAutoChargeoutFlag": "N",
      "EmeFloatFlag": "N",
      "EmeFixedAssetsFlag": "Y",
      "EmeDepreciationFlag": "N",
      "EmeCommissionDate": "2017-02-13",
      "EmeCommissionTime": "2024-06-19",
      "EmeDecommissionDate": null,
      "EmeBaseUmCode": null,
      "EmeBaseUmName": null,
      "EmeExpectedUsagePerDay": null,
      "EmeLifeExpectancyInBaseUm": null,
      "EmeLifeExpectancyDate": null,
      "EmeResponsiblePersonnelName": null,
      "EmeValue": null,
      "EmeChargePc": null,
      "EmeBillRateRequiredFlag": "N",
      "EmeWarrantyDate": null,
      "EmeWarrantyAccTypeCode": null,
      "EmeWarrantyExpiryReading": null,
      "EmeWarrantyDesc": null,
      "EmeWarrantyExpireDate": null,
      "EmeJcphsCode": null,
      "EmeJcphsName": null,
      "EmeSlidingScaleRuleFlag": "N",
      "EmeCreateDate": "2017-02-13T06:06:23Z",
      "EmeUeValidFlag": "Y",
      "EmeVendorCode": null,
      "EmeVendorName": null,
      "EmeBulkEquipmentFlag": "N",
      "EmeTotalQty": 1,
      "EmeInitialBulkQty": 1,
      "EmeTruckType": null,
      "EmeMinLoad": null,
      "EmeMaxGross": null,
      "EmeInsurName": null,
      "EmeInsurPolicyNo": null,
      "EmeTareWeight": null,
      "EmeTareDate": null,
      "EmeTareTime": null,
      "EmeTareType": null,
      "EmeNoOfDrops": null,
      "EmeTradeCode": null,
      "EmeTradeName": null,
      "EmeTruckerClass": null,
      "EmeTruckerClassName": null,
      "EmeUtilizationCode": null,
      "EmeUtilizationName": null,
      "EmeCrewCode": null,
      "EmeFastCatCode": "EQUIPMENT",
      "EmeFastCatName": "Equipment",
      "EmeFastMakeName": "Doosan",
      "EmeFastModelYear": 2015,
      "EmeFastModelName": "DL06",
      "EmeFastSerNumCode": "39400050",
      "EmeFastLicNumberCode": "003940",
      "EmeFastLicExpDate": null,
      "EmeFastWarrantyCode": "S",
      "EmeFastGrossWgtQty": null,
      "EmeFastWarrantyDate": "2021-02-24",
      "EmeFastOwnerName": "CMiC Construction Inc.",
      "EmeFastAssignedName": null,
      "EmeFastLeaseCode": "O",
      "EmeFastMethCode": "1",
      "EmeFastRegisteredTo": null,
      "EmeFastLicMonthsQty": null,
      "EmeFastLicCostAmt": null,
      "EmeFastCapacityQty": null,
      "EmeFastDspsDate": null,
      "EmeFastBoughtFrom": "United Rentals",
      "EmeFastLicState": null,
      "EmeFastLicStateName": null,
      "EmeFastInsuredValue": null,
      "EmeUseMeterReadingFlag": "N",
      "EmeVUuid": "018D2DC05F3B1F11E06316821FAC1FD5",
      "EmeIuCreateDate": null,
      "EmeIuCreateUser": null,
      "EmeIuUpdateDate": null,
      "EmeIuUpdateUser": null,
      "links": [
        {
          "rel": "self",
          "href": "http://mobtest.cmiccloudr12.com:80/cmictestupg/em-rest-api/rest/1/emequipment/018D2DC05F3B1F11E06316821FAC1FD5",
          "name": "emequipment",
          "kind": "item"
        },
        {
          "rel": "canonical",
          "href": "http://mobtest.cmiccloudr12.com:80/cmictestupg/em-rest-api/rest/1/emequipment/018D2DC05F3B1F11E06316821FAC1FD5",
          "name": "emequipment",
          "kind": "item"
        }
      ]
    }
    object